Energy trapped Ising model
hep-th
/ Abstract
In this paper we have considered the 3D Ising model perturbed with the energy operator coupled with a non uniform harmonic potential acting as a trap, showing that this system satisfies the trap-size scaling behavior. Eventually, we have computed the correlators $\langle σ(z) σ(0)\rangle$, $ \langle ε(z) ε(0)\rangle$ and $\langle σ(z) ε(0)\rangle$ near the critical point by means of conformal perturbation theory. Combining this result with Monte Carlo simulations, we have been able to estimate the OPE coefficients $C^σ_{σε}$, $C^ε_{σσ}$ and $C^ε_{εε}$, finding a good agreement with the values obtained in [1,2].
